Founded in 1949, Westland School is a small elementary school committed to progressive education. It is focused on enabling students to be self-motivated and view learning as an exciting and rewarding process that will continue throughout their lives.

The curriculum, with its inquiry-based, integrated social studies core, develops thematic studies and deeply embeds the arts, science, woodworking, and gardening throughout. Block building and other materials are central to the children’s work and further the learning goals of collaboration, the ability to access and analyze information, take initiative, think critically, and express curiosity, inquisitiveness, and imagination. Children have jobs both in their classrooms and in the school at large. Parent involvement is a major strength in the school’s life.
